Preparation and evaluation of salbutamol sulphate sublingual tablets

Kumar, Chilukuri SantoshPNVN, MurthyAnand, Kumar Y

Year: 2025 Journal:   Zenodo (CERN European Organization for Nuclear Research)   Publisher: European Organization for Nuclear Research

Abstract

Aim of the present work was to prepare and evaluate sublingual tablets of salbutamol sulphate (SAL), for the treatment of asthma and COPD. Conventional SAL tablets available in the market are not suitable where quick onset of action is required. SAL sublingual tablets were prepared by using superdisintegrants like croscarmellose sodium, crospovidone, sodium starch glycolate by direct compression method using 8 mm punch. The prepared tablets were evaluated for postcompression parameters and in vitro drug release studies. Among all formulations F6 formulation was found to be the best as this formulation shown less disintegration time and possessing good tableting properties. An optimized tablet formulation i.e. F6 was found which provided short wetting time of 21 sec, in-vitro disintegration time of 149 sec which facilitates its faster disintegration and higher the drug content of 96.9%, the best in-vitro drug release was found to be in formulation F6 i.e. 97.69% during the end of 30min.
